* configure.ac: Check for chsize and posix_fallocate. Replace
ftruncate. * ftruncate.c: New file, from gnulib. * output.cc (posix_fallocate): Define dummy version if not HAVE_POSIX_FALLOCATE. (Output_file::map): Call posix_fallocate rather than lseek and write. * gold.h (ftruncate): Declare if not HAVE_FTRUNCATE. * configure, Makefile.in, config.in: Rebuild.

/* ftruncate emulations that work on some System V's.
|
||||
This file is in the public domain. */
|
||||
|
||||
#include <config.h>
|
||||
|
||||
/* Specification. */
|
||||
#include <unistd.h>
|
||||
|
||||
#include <sys/types.h>
|
||||
#include <fcntl.h>
|
||||
|
||||
#ifdef F_CHSIZE
|
||||
|
||||
int
|
||||
ftruncate (int fd, off_t length)
|
||||
{
|
||||
return fcntl (fd, F_CHSIZE, length);
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
#else /* not F_CHSIZE */
|
||||
# ifdef F_FREESP
|
||||
|
||||
/* By William Kucharski <kucharsk@netcom.com>. */
|
||||
|
||||
# include <sys/stat.h>
|
||||
# include <errno.h>
|
||||
|
||||
int
|
||||
ftruncate (int fd, off_t length)
|
||||
{
|
||||
struct flock fl;
|
||||
struct stat filebuf;
|
||||
|
||||
if (fstat (fd, &filebuf) < 0)
|
||||
return -1;
|
||||
|
||||
if (filebuf.st_size < length)
|
||||
{
|
||||
/* Extend file length. */
|
||||
if (lseek (fd, (length - 1), SEEK_SET) < 0)
|
||||
return -1;
|
||||
|
||||
/* Write a "0" byte. */
|
||||
if (write (fd, "", 1) != 1)
|
||||
return -1;
|
||||
}
|
||||
else
|
||||
{
|
||||
|
||||
/* Truncate length. */
|
||||
|
||||
fl.l_whence = 0;
|
||||
fl.l_len = 0;
|
||||
fl.l_start = length;
|
||||
fl.l_type = F_WRLCK; /* write lock on file space */
|
||||
|
||||
/* This relies on the *undocumented* F_FREESP argument to fcntl,
|
||||
which truncates the file so that it ends at the position
|
||||
indicated by fl.l_start. Will minor miracles never cease? */
|
||||
|
||||
if (fcntl (fd, F_FREESP, &fl) < 0)
|
||||
return -1;
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
return 0;
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
# else /* not F_CHSIZE nor F_FREESP */
|
||||
# if HAVE_CHSIZE /* native Windows, e.g. mingw */
|
||||
|
||||
int
|
||||
ftruncate (int fd, off_t length)
|
||||
{
|
||||
return chsize (fd, length);
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
# else /* not F_CHSIZE nor F_FREESP nor HAVE_CHSIZE */
|
||||
|
||||
# include <errno.h>
|
||||
|
||||
int
|
||||
ftruncate (int fd, off_t length)
|
||||
{
|
||||
errno = EIO;
|
||||
return -1;
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
# endif /* not HAVE_CHSIZE */
|
||||
# endif /* not F_FREESP */
|
||||
#endif /* not F_CHSIZE */
